It builds upon the recent themed issue: innovation, technology and converging practices in drama education and applied theatre (volume 17, issue 4 2012) in its recognition of technology’s influence in this domain, whilst seeking to consider the multiple confluences of media that are occurring at a local, national and transnational level; informing and destabilising many of the conventions of dramatic themed issue of ride, entitled responding to intermediality, therefore calls for contributions that reflect on how applied theatre and drama education have responded or may respond to these new intermedial and intermodal challenges.

Proposals are particularly welcomed from practitioners in theatre and performance and drama educators who have utilised intermedial practices in applied and educational settings, and have experiences and observations from a diverse range of discourses that reflect the geographical and cultural breadth of this must be mindful however, that when referring to such hybrid practice, we do not assume that it is either ubiquitous or uniform across all locations or cultures.

Different contexts offer specific possibilities and tensions dependant on artistic and educational traditions, access to technology, socio-economic liberties or constraints, gender specific issues, alongside a multiplicity of other factors.

1966: 1) there is now, arguably, a constant hybridisation of the dramatic medium, fusing together new intermedial forms using live disciplines such as dance and circus skills, but also visual arts and digital practices ranging from film and screen-based practices, through to telematic, virtual and augmented reality applications.

2006, 2009) have considered the potential of technology within the drama classroom to reveal new modes of learning, although their focus was more specifically on technology as a tool within education, rather than the wider consideration of intermedial pedagogy.

However, the field is developing so rapidly that only parts of this territory have been explored to date with limited examples of how drama pedagogy has responded or may respond in the butions to this themed issue may be represented in a wide variety of formats, to capture and reflect the extent of practices.

Culturally specific opportunities and tensions arise when conventional drama strategies are encroached upon by other media influences in form and/or content?

May drama teaching and learning be defined, articulated or argued for in the face of such hybridity?

It provides an international forum for research into drama and theatre conducted in community, educational, developmental and therapeutic contexts.

The journal offers a dissemination of completed research and research in progress, and through its points and practices section it encourages debate between researchers both on its published articles and on other matters.

Contributions are drawn from a range of people involved in drama and theatre from around the world.
